Brahmanandam is the undisputed king of comedy in Indian cinema. He appeared in the maximum number of movies and also secured a spot in the Guinness World Records. However, the surprising element of his career is that his presence is very limited in Bollywood. Not many knew the reason behind it, but he opened up on the same recently.
During the launch of his autobiography in English and Hindi, Brahmanandam shared the reason why he did not do many Hindi movies. The major reason behind his not pursuing a career in Bollywood is the language barrier.
“Comedy is deeply rooted in timing, diction, and subtlety. Hindi is not my first language, and I feel that I might not achieve the same level of impact in Hindi films as I do in Telugu,” revealed Brahmanandam.
Titled Nenu mee Brahmanandam in Telugu, the autobiography is available in 6 languages now.
